Description of this historic site

The site of an electricity power station 1km south west of Lea Marston.

Notes about this historic site

1 A structure built in the 1920s on the site of Hams Hall. It was completed in three stages; 1927-9, 1949 and 1958. The main building is of brick, cubic of the Battersea type. There are 13 cooling towers. The complex contains some interesting early power generating machinery.
2 The cooling towers are now being demolished.
